The DEQX Calibrated™ PDC-2.6 HD processor is a stereo digital processor offering DEQX’s
patented speaker and room correction technology. When connected to a PC running DEQX’s
software, the PDC allows you to measure and correct your main speakers and subwoofers using
its largely automated Wizard driven measurement, analysis, and correction software. The processor only is intended to be used where a preamplifier or HT receiver/processor is already
in use and DEQX is only required for speaker and/or room correction functions. When using any of
the unit’s active crossover features, the unit would be connected directly in front of power amplifiers,
being driven by the output of a preamplifier. Our loudspeaker’s introduce between ten to one hundred times more distortion, as well as errors in
the form of inaccurate frequency-response and incoherent timing, than the signal that arrives to drive
them. Unlike DSP room correction systems, whose measurements must contain room acoustic effects,
the PDC first measures and corrects a speaker’s native (anechoic) behavior so that timing (phase and
group-delay) errors and frequency-response errors can be compensated in detail before measuring
and correcting room acoustics. The PDC can be used for correcting passive speakers, or if you have additional amplifiers available
and are able to bypass your existing passive crossovers, its six analogue outputs provide up to 3-way
active crossovers. Configurations supported are; passive speakers plus the option of one or two
subwoofers, 2-way active speakers plus optional subwoofers, and 3-way active speakers. Stereo digital and analogue Inputs include: SPDIF (RCA), AES/EBU (XLR), unbalanced analog
(RCA), balanced analogue (XLR). Standard outputs are analogue unbalanced (RCA). Optional
outputs include balanced analogue (6 x XLR) OR Digital outputs (3 x XLR, 3 x RCA). Multiple
PDC-2.6 units can used together for multi-channel configurations such as 4.2 and 5.1 to
7.7 configurations. The industry leading SHARC 32-bit floating point DSPs from Analogue Devices contribute only
about 0.00001% distortion and noise. This new HD version of the PDC-2.6 processor contains
improved power supplies and analogue electronics to preserve the system’s digital processing
transparency as much as possible. |
